It started with an incredible twist of fate; a near death experience due to autoimmune disease, then two years later an accident that put a premature end to my singing, teaching and performing career.

My command of outer voice is what got me successfully through job interviews when I had to start over in a new non-musical industry. Once I was “in the door”, my voice, business experience and professional stage presence, carried me through the ranks of corporate promotion in an industry I learned from the ground up.

Trust in my inner voice is what spurred me to keep going when I was told I’d never sing or perform again.  My outer voice did not waiver as I stood in my power, listened to my inner voice, and against the odds regained my health and redesigned my career.

Kathleen Gubitosi Patchogue Chamber of Commerce

Patchogue Chamber of Commerce Art Exhibit and Networking 2014

The bottom line for me is if I hadn’t been strong enough to align my inner and outer voice through these challenges, I’d be living quite a different life; at the very least, you wouldn’t be reading this page.

Building that alignment not only saved my life, it allowed me, years later, to return to performing albeit on a smaller scale.
